How this estimate is made. Alpecin-Premier Tech's riders' wage pool is €12.6M (budget €28M × 45%). After fixed reported salaries, the rest is split by a value score (0.6 × 2026 PCS points + 0.4 × career points per season, raised to the power 1.15) with an age factor of 1.0 for age 27; half of the estimate comes from the same allocation run league-wide, so leaders of small teams aren't over-priced. Floor for this rider: €60k. Full method. Typical error on a single rider: ±40%.
